This shot was taken from an extremely popular viewpoint on Elephant Mountain which you can reach only by climbing a torturous set of steps. The situation was made even more torturous by the August temperature and, more importantly, humidity, but the results of the climb are well worth the effort because the panoramic view of the city from up there is spectacular.
For the technically inclined, this is a stitched HDR panorama comprised of 6 portrait-format panels, each a 5 exposure HDR. I did the stitching in Photoshop after tone-mapping each of the individual panels.
